Transaction 783b322415075059efd7ca9dc4056aac2bdf3c83c68a8dd6460d86f7d893f6dc
1 Input
1 Output
-
783b322415075059efd7ca9dc4056aac2bdf3c83c68a8dd6460d86f7d893f6dc:0
- value
- 636951
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2b7bc5f419996451a4129c086b39ed9feb746764 OP_EQUAL
- address
- 35ewFi5Vo4gQ6GxNWnoTJn5TJN5aczZCgY